RE: Hybrid ASUN / WAC Football League for '21
(01-28-2021 09:53 AM)PojoaquePosse Wrote:  Why did you leave out Dixie State? They are already a part of the WAC.

Dixie State's athletic director is not 100% sure they are going to be playing a WAC schedule in '21. He has indicated on Twitter (shared in another thread) that they may not be able to buy out/shift all of the games (they had 10 + SHSU) for '21.

This probably explains why they were left out - I have been leaving them out too.

RE: Hybrid ASUN / WAC Football League for '21
(01-28-2021 06:23 PM)DoubleRSU Wrote:  WAC adding the ASun football teams as associate members for 2021. Glad everyone is working together!
https://twitter.com/petethamel/status/13...04834?s=21

Oh, my. The temporary WAC will be among the strongest in FCS

Sam Houston
SFA
ACU
Lamar
Tarleton
Central Arkansas (2021 only)
Jacksonville State (2021 only)
Eastern KY (2021 only)

Dixie State (2022)
Southern Utah (2022)
